Narrative:According to Venezuela's FANB Strategic Operational Commander's Twitter account, Venezuelan military has neutralized a "TANCOL" (terrorists, armed, drug traffickers of Colombia) aircraft. The aircraft was reported to have entered the country illegally with their transponder turned off and was neutralized on a clandestine runway in the state of Apure.
